Easy, Healthy Snacks for Type 2 Diabetics!

Sometimes it's nice to try some new snacks!  If you have Type 2 diabetes like I do, I feel like I eat the same things day in and day out. I get comfortable, knowing what foods I can and can't have, what effects my blood sugar and so I tend to grab the same thing every day.  Well, it gets boring! Here are some random snack ideas!
 
Mini Kabobs...are easy and make great snacks! Assemble your kabobs with cherry tomatoes, mozzarella cheese, fresh avacado and basil or spinach leaves - and you have a salad on a stick.  Place kabobs in a large bag and toss with either Italian Dressing, or some olive oil, balsamic vinegar and sea salt.  The colder they are served, the better!

You can also make fruit kabobs with grapes, strawberries, pineapple, blueberries or raspberries. Add a square of cheese for a bit of protein and you have a healthy snack to grab out of the fridge.

Almonds, pecans or walnuts are low in carbs, high in protein and make a great snack to fill up on. Pre measure your portions...they do have a lot of calories!  Have a cheese stick on the side.

Graham Crackers...Spread a small amount of peanut butter on a few graham crackers and it's a great snack, fills you up and tastes sweet without a lot of sugar. 

Hummus dip - I buy mine in the deli section of the grocery store.  They have traditional, roasted red pepper, added garlic and the list goes on and on....but I love this dip, and its great on sandwiches too, instead of fatty mayo! Also great with celery, carrots and cauliflower, as well as baked pita chips. 

Cucumbers are delicious, peel and slice one and cut slices about 1/4 inch thick. Use a small amount of sea salt on the cucumber slices. Top with feta and slivered almonds.

Ingredients you should have in your Kitchen....All the time!

This may be my shortest post ever!

Two things.....Roasted Red Peppers and Pesto Sauce!

If you have these two ingredients on hand you always have something to fix for dinner!

Add them to your grilled chicken sandwich, turkey wrap or even grilled burgers for a great new twist of flavor. Or, toss with some pasta and add grilled chicken! 

Saute' Roasted Red Peppers to enjoy with your scrambled eggs!  Yes - eggs are great for Dinner!

Top a toasted English Muffin with Pesto Sauce, red peppers, grilled chicken and shredded cheese and broil until cheese melts!  Delicious!
